FAQs

In principle, of course, it’s always first come, first serve.
Especially the popular wedding months such as June and September are quickly fully booked.

As a rule of thumb, I would say that it makes sense to start about 1-1,5 years before the planned wedding date.
That way we have enough time to go through everything in detail 🙂

But I’ve also had plans where we only had 6 months – and they worked out without a hitch!
You may just have to be a little more flexible when it comes to service providers.

I plan your wedding from a per capita budget of approx. € 650.

For 80 people, that would be a total budget of around € 52,000.

Factors such as the number of guests, the preferred style of the location, the month and the country can position the price up or down.

I have prepared an example for you as a guideline:

  • You want to get married on a Saturday in June
  • you would prefer a villa or a castle that is exclusively available to you
  • a wedding in Italy would be great
  • you expect about 80 guests
  • You definitely don’t want to do without a videographer
  • in principle you are fans of many small details and program points

Then you should definitely expect a budget of € 70,000 or more

The prices of a wedding planner vary greatly.

Factors such as location, experience and expertise play a role here.

There are also different pricing models.

Some wedding planners charge a flat fee, others have a percentage model where they take a certain percentage of your wedding budget as a price.

In most cases, this is the location including catering. You can expect around 60% of the total budget to be used for this.

The buffet is similar to the entire wedding.

You want a buffet including service staff – then it will be more expensive.

You imagine that there will be fillet of beef – then it will also be more expensive.

If you are happy with schnitzel and potatoes as a side dish, you can save money here.

Witnesses are no longer compulsory in Austria.
